  38. #ifdef HAVE_CONFIG_H
  39. # include <config.h>
  40. #endif
  41. /* Shim which forwards IDL calls to the appropriate implementation */
  42. #include "back-ldbm.h"
  43. static int idl_new = 0; /* non-zero if we're doing new IDL style */
  44. void idl_old_set_tune(int val);
  45. int idl_old_get_tune();
  46. int idl_old_init_private(backend *be, struct attrinfo *a);
  47. int idl_old_release_private(struct attrinfo *a);
  48. size_t idl_old_get_allidslimit(struct attrinfo *a);
  49. IDList * idl_old_fetch( backend *be, DB* db, DBT *key, DB_TXN *txn, struct attrinfo *a, int *err );
  50. int idl_old_insert_key( backend *be, DB* db, DBT *key, ID id, DB_TXN *txn, struct attrinfo *a,int *disposition );
  51. int idl_old_delete_key( backend *be, DB *db, DBT *key, ID id, DB_TXN *txn, struct attrinfo *a );
  52. int idl_old_store_block( backend *be,DB *db,DBT *key,IDList *idl,DB_TXN *txn,struct attrinfo *a);
  53. void idl_new_set_tune(int val);
  54. int idl_new_get_tune();
  55. int idl_new_init_private(backend *be, struct attrinfo *a);
  56. int idl_new_release_private(struct attrinfo *a);
  57. size_t idl_new_get_allidslimit(struct attrinfo *a, int allidslimit);
  58. IDList * idl_new_fetch( backend *be, DB* db, DBT *key, DB_TXN *txn, struct attrinfo *a, int *err, int allidslimit );
  59. int idl_new_insert_key( backend *be, DB* db, DBT *key, ID id, DB_TXN *txn, struct attrinfo *a,int *disposition );
  60. int idl_new_delete_key( backend *be, DB *db, DBT *key, ID id, DB_TXN *txn, struct attrinfo *a );
  61. int idl_new_store_block( backend *be,DB *db,DBT *key,IDList *idl,DB_TXN *txn,struct attrinfo *a);
  62. int idl_get_idl_new()
  63. {
  64. return idl_new;
  65. }
  66. void idl_set_tune(int val)
  67. {
  68. /* Catch idl_tune requests to use new idl code */
  69. if (4096 == val) {
  70. idl_new = 1;
  71. } else {
  72. idl_new = 0;
  73. }
  74. if (idl_new) {
  75. idl_new_set_tune(val);
  76. } else {
  77. idl_old_set_tune(val);
  78. }
  79. }
  80. int idl_get_tune()
  81. {
  82. if (idl_new) {
  83. return idl_new_get_tune();
  84. } else {
  85. return idl_old_get_tune();
  86. }
  87. }
  88. int idl_init_private(backend *be, struct attrinfo *a)
  89. {
  90. if (idl_new) {
  91. return idl_new_init_private(be,a);
  92. } else {
  93. return idl_old_init_private(be,a);
  94. }
  95. }
  96. int idl_release_private(struct attrinfo *a)
  97. {
  98. if (idl_new) {
  99. return idl_new_release_private(a);
  100. } else {
  101. return idl_old_release_private(a);
  102. }
  103. }
  104. size_t idl_get_allidslimit(struct attrinfo *a, int allidslimit)
  105. {
  106. if (idl_new) {
  107. return idl_new_get_allidslimit(a, allidslimit);
  108. } else {
  109. return idl_old_get_allidslimit(a);
  110. }
  111. }
  112. IDList * idl_fetch_ext( backend *be, DB* db, DBT *key, DB_TXN *txn, struct attrinfo *a, int *err, int allidslimit )
  113. {
  114. if (idl_new) {
  115. return idl_new_fetch(be,db,key,txn,a,err,allidslimit);
  116. } else {
  117. return idl_old_fetch(be,db,key,txn,a,err);
  118. }
  119. }
  120. IDList * idl_fetch( backend *be, DB* db, DBT *key, DB_TXN *txn, struct attrinfo *a, int *err )
  121. {
  122. return idl_fetch_ext(be, db, key, txn, a, err, 0);
  123. }
  124. int idl_insert_key( backend *be, DB* db, DBT *key, ID id, DB_TXN *txn, struct attrinfo *a,int *disposition )
  125. {
  126. if (idl_new) {
  127. return idl_new_insert_key(be,db,key,id,txn,a,disposition);
  128. } else {
  129. return idl_old_insert_key(be,db,key,id,txn,a,disposition);
  130. }
  131. }
  132. int idl_delete_key(backend *be, DB *db, DBT *key, ID id, DB_TXN *txn, struct attrinfo *a )
  133. {
  134. if (idl_new) {
  135. return idl_new_delete_key(be,db,key,id,txn,a);
  136. } else {
  137. return idl_old_delete_key(be,db,key,id,txn,a);
  138. }
  139. }
  140. int idl_store_block(backend *be,DB *db,DBT *key,IDList *idl,DB_TXN *txn,struct attrinfo *a)
  141. {
  142. if (idl_new) {
  143. return idl_new_store_block(be,db,key,idl,txn,a);
  144. } else {
  145. return idl_old_store_block(be,db,key,idl,txn,a);
  146. }
